iRiver IHP-100

culture

TRIBE Member
Features:
Plays over 300 hours of digital music
Up to 16 hours of battery life
Supports MP3, WMA, ASF and WAV music files
Ultra-fast USB 2.0 transfers (up to 40 times faster than USB 1.0)
Integrated FM tuner
Backlit remote control with 4-line display
Built-in voice recorder
Intuitive music navigation
Real-time MP3 encoding (no PC required)
10GB of internal storage
Store or transfer files of any type
Extra-large, 8-line, backlit LCD
Rechargeable Lithium Polymer battery
Optical input and output
Upgradeable to future formats and features

Comes With:
Backlit remote control with 4-line display
Carrying case
AC adapter
Line-in cable
Printed user manual
